Original Xbox 360 discs (XGD2 and XGD3 formats) were manufactured with fixed storage capacities. To optimize optical drive reading speeds, developers filled unused space on the disc with blank data bytes, known as "dummy data."

, the main Xbox 360 emulator for PC, does not run compressed ROMs directly . You must fully extract the archive. The emulator loads the game folder or extracted ISO structure. Running from a compressed file would cause severe performance issues.
A raw, uncompressed 1:1 copy of the game disc. Standard Xbox 360 ISOs contain a lot of "system padding" (blank data) to fill up the physical DVD, making them unnecessarily large.
This format involves extracting the actual game files from an ISO. By extracting only the necessary assets, you eliminate the padding used for disc-burning compatibility.
